In 2018, Maletic began playing for League1 Ontario side FC London, where he made fourteen regular season appearances and one playoff appearance. That season, he was a starter for the mid-season all-star game for the League1 Ontario All-Stars against the PLSQ All-Stars. At the end of the season, he was named the League1 Ontario Co-Young Player of the Year and was named a First Team All-Star. In 2019, he made seven league appearances. International career

In 2014, he attended a camp with the Canada U15 team. In March 2015, he was called up to the Croatia U16 team, with whom he played two matches.
